How clock signal is generated in 8086?what is the maximum internal clock frequency of 8086?
Clock input 33% square wave from external clock generator .the external clock generator is used to give timing for all CPU function .the 8086 needs one phase clock with a 33%duty cycle to give internal timing .the maximum internal frequency needed by 8086 is 5 MHZ.
